What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to the 2025 Learningrx Franchise Disclosure Document, Learningrx has the right to approve all franchise transfers, but will not unreasonably withhold approval. For a standard franchise agreement, the conditions for Learningrx's approval of a transfer are that the new franchisee must qualify, the transfer fee must be paid, the training and materials fee must be paid, the purchase agreement must be approved, training must be arranged, a general release must be signed by the current franchisee, and the current agreement must be signed by the new franchisee.
For an Area Developer Agreement, the conditions for Learningrx's approval of a transfer are slightly different. The new area developer must qualify, all monetary obligations must be satisfied, the Area Developer Agreement must not be in default of any agreement, the transfer fee must be paid, the purchase agreement must be approved, training must be arranged, a general release must be signed by the current area developer, and the current agreement must be signed by the new area developer.
It is important for prospective franchisees to understand these conditions, as failure to meet them could result in Learningrx denying the transfer. This could have significant financial implications for the franchisee, especially if they are looking to sell their franchise. Prospective franchisees should carefully review Section 14.04-14.06 of the Franchise Agreement or Section 7.03 of the Area Developer Agreement, as applicable, to fully understand the conditions for transfer approval.
